About

Exports In 2023, Turkey exported $35M in Bitumen and asphalt, making it the 8th largest exporter of Bitumen and asphalt in the world. At the same year, Bitumen and asphalt was the 559th most exported product in Turkey. The main destination of Bitumen and asphalt exports from Turkey are: France ($27.6M), Uruguay ($5.08M), Niger ($1.3M), South Africa ($163k), and Philippines ($121k).

The fastest growing export markets for Bitumen and asphalt of Turkey between 2022 and 2023 were Niger ($1.3M), South Africa ($157k), and Central African Republic ($92k).

Imports In 2023, Turkey imported $747k in Bitumen and asphalt, becoming the 78th largest importer of Bitumen and asphalt in the world. At the same year, Bitumen and asphalt was the 1090th most imported product in Turkey. Turkey imports Bitumen and asphalt primarily from: Germany ($151k), Trinidad and Tobago ($150k), United Kingdom ($137k), Iran ($100k), and Malaysia ($74.8k).

The fastest growing import markets in Bitumen and asphalt for Turkey between 2022 and 2023 were Malaysia ($74.8k), Germany ($73.6k), and India ($69.9k).
